Workshop: Museums in the Classroom

Workshop: Museums in the Classroom, a course offered in collaboration with Lehman College in the summer semester, encourages the use of New York City’s vast cultural riches as an important resource for classroom studies. The course is intended to help teachers develop ways to use museum collections in the curriculum. Lehman College Art Gallery exhibitions, the collections of the Metropolitan Museum of Art, and the art galleries in Chelsea provide the primary lab for developing strategies for teaching with objects. Teachers meet with artists, are introduced to computer-based research techniques in the Lehman Library, and Lehman art studios provide the location for hands-on studio activities. This 3-credit graduate course is offered with a tuition waiver and made possible through a grant from the Institute of Museum and Library Services.
